History and Heritage
Founded in 1853 in Geislingen an der Steige, Germany, WMF began as a manufacturer of metal products. With a commitment to excellence, WMF has evolved over the years, becoming a hallmark of fine cookware and kitchen utensils. Using innovative production techniques and maintaining traditional craftsmanship, WMF has remained true to its roots while adapting to modern cooking demands. This blend of history and innovation is reflected in every piece of WMF cookware.
Key Features of WMF Cookware
WMF cookware is characterized by several key features that set it apart from other brands:
- High-Quality Materials: Crafted from premium stainless steel, WMF cookware is designed for performance and durability.
- Ergonomic Designs: Each piece is thoughtfully designed with user comfort in mind, allowing for a seamless cooking experience.
- Innovative Technology: WMF incorporates advanced technologies such as TransTherm® bases for even heat distribution.
- Stylish Aesthetics: The sleek, modern design fits well in any kitchen decor, making it as stylish as it is functional.

Health and Safety Features
A major consideration for today’s health-conscious consumers is safety. WMF’s cookware is often free from harmful chemicals such as PFOA and PTFE, making it safer for food preparation. Additionally, ergonomic handles ensure a strong grip to prevent slips and spills while cooking.
Easy Maintenance Tips
Taking care of your WMF cookware is straightforward. Most pieces are dishwasher safe, although hand washing is recommended to preserve their finish. Avoid using metal utensils that can scratch non-stick surfaces, and clean regularly to remove any food residue. With simple routine maintenance, WMF cookware remains reliable and beautiful for years.

Understanding Material Options
WMF cookware is available in various materials, including stainless steel, non-stick, and cast iron. Each material has unique benefits; for example, stainless steel is long-lasting and corrosion-resistant, while non-stick products provide ease of use. Assessing your culinary style and preferences will guide you in choosing the right material for your kitchen needs.
